首先打开 VSCode ,在插件市场中搜索“Espressif IDF”关键字,安装 Espressif IDF 插件: 按F1 进入命令面板,输入“ESP-IDF: Configure ESP-IDF”, 点击进入: 如果上述步骤中的 ESP-IDF 配置成功,这里会检测到已安装的 ESP-IDF,就会有三个选项: 选择USE EXISTING SETUP选项,如果所有工具都安装成功,就会看到如下信息...
D:\Espressif\python_env\idf4.3_py3.8_env\Scripts\python.exe D:\Espressif\frameworks\esp-idf-v4.3.3\components\esptool_py\esptool\esptool.py -p (PORT) -b 460800 --before default_reset --after hard_reset --chip esp32 write_flash --flash_mode dio --flash_size detect --flash_freq 40...
这个安装步骤我测试过很多次,最终发现按照此教程是可以完成ESP-IDF环境的搭建的。后期我会推出树莓派os、ubantu、orangepi os下ESP-IDF环境的搭建,但是我不推荐树莓派和香橙派搭建此环境,因为它们的CPU有限,容易崩溃且编译速度慢。
ESP32开发环境搭建 | ESP32教程-点灯 | ESP-IDF | Espressif-ide | VS Code 407 -- 41:06 App ESP32 指南 2024 选择和使用 ESP32 开发板。 11.3万 54 6:21 App ESP32究竟有什么魔力?逆袭Arduino,取代STM32成为单片机市场的新晋翘楚! 2.3万 24 11:51 App 「esp32-s2」乐鑫新产品踩坑 暂时不推荐使用...
ESP-IDF中的事件循环库 默认事件循环 Bootloader ESP32的Bootloader(引导加载程序)主要执行以下任务: 内部模块的基础初始化配置 根据分区表和ota_data(如果存在)选择需要引导的应用程序(app)分区 将应用程序映像加载到 RAM(IRAM和DRAM)中 完成以上工作后把控制权转交给应用程序 ...
刷新esp-idf环境 get_idf 配置项目 idf.py menuconfig 保持默认值,退出。 编译项目 idf.py build 烧写项目 连接设备时我PC将USB-SERIAL识别为COM3。 idf.py -p /dev/ttyS3 -b 115200 flash 5. 测试 见《ESP32 smart_config和airkiss配网》 https://zhuanlan.zhihu.com/p/440454542 ...
ESP32 ESP-IDF console 组件 它包含了开发基于串口的交互式控制终端所需要的所有模块,主要支持以下功能: 行编辑,由 linenoise 库具体实现,它支持处理退格键和方向键,支持回看命令的历史记录,支持命令的自动补全和参数提示。 将命令行拆分为参数列表。 参数解析,由 argtable3 库具体实现,该库提供解析 GNU 样式的命令...
您之前提取的名为ESP-IDF的存储库已经包含了许多示例项目,如蓝牙项目、使用外设的项目、LED闪烁项目等。在本节中,您将能够使用esp-idf(命令行)编程在esp32上闪烁LED。为此,应执行以下步骤: 首先打开已经拉入系统的名为msys32的工具链文件夹。 在这个文件夹中打开‘ mingw32 ’,它会在git bash窗口中打开。请确...
ESP-IDF编程指南 I2C驱动程序 1.3 开发环境 软件:IDF 5.1.1 硬件:ESP32-S3-LCD-EV-Board-MB ...
ESP-IDF 是乐鑫官方推出的物联网开发框架,支持 Windows、Linux 和 macOS 操作系统。 ESP-IDF 与乐鑫芯片 下表总结了乐鑫芯片在 ESP-IDF 各版本中的支持状态,其中 代表已支持, 代表目前处于预览支持状态。在预览支持阶段,因为新芯片尚未完全添加到构建系统目录,所以一些重要的内容(如文档和技术规格书等)可能会缺失...